Transaction 8568fa1a624c03d7461f70d1013d3709b90d052384c08faa5f0074cefdff2ec2

1 Input
2 Outputs
  • 8568fa1a624c03d7461f70d1013d3709b90d052384c08faa5f0074cefdff2ec2:0
  • value  952489
    address  3Hsy9kqiv3TsmgFvdiAkNmWVtSQhx41Xr5
  • 8568fa1a624c03d7461f70d1013d3709b90d052384c08faa5f0074cefdff2ec2:1
  • value  620668488
    address  bc1q32sxnq5hecdurfzgzp5x0zh8du86v9x84wdqdx